orleans bingo every 2 hours
GC bingo every 2 hours i think each of these places play from 9am to 7p and play ON THE odd hours??? Otherwise the sunset station has (was there few weeks back) a really nice bingo room... seemed that 1/4 of the tables had flat panel monitors permanantly affixed to each position... and otherwise you could play paper and daubers.... looked to be like a nice big quiet room. Tons of seniors & such... and they had free coffee / sodas / etc. |
